After a short break after the Giro d’Italia the WorldTour Team Katusha starts this week in Critérium du Dauphiné (UCI WorldTour) which will be held in France from June 7th to 14th.
Last year Katusha’s riders Iurii Trofimov and Simon Špilak both won stages of this race.
The team will be led by Joaquim Rodriguez who will use the race to prepare for the Tour de France. He will be supported by a strong team of climbers that include Giampaolo Caruso, Tiago Machado and Alberto Losada while Alexey Tsatevich will target the sprint stages.
Daniel Moreno is expected to lead the team in the Tour de Suisse.
The team’s line-up:
Giampaolo Caruso, Vladimir Isaychev, Alberto Losado, Tiago Machado, Joaquim Rodriguez, Gatis Smukulis, Alexey Tsatevich, and Angel Vicioso.
